Re: General The Animal Collective Talk

Posted: Mon Dec 25, 2017 6:17 am
by Texas Trill
Yea, I don’t agree that AC is ever emotionally ‘stinted’ (stunted?), but I would say that PW, Song Tongs, and STGSTV definitely have childish elements. And I mean that in a complimentary sense. Few musicians embrace their inner-child like Avey Tare does

In fact what I like about the band is that they’re pretty open to acting like goofs, particularly in a live setting in front of large audiences. Then moments later, they can switch it up to channel more serious and mature emotions. The P4k Sung Tongs live show is a perfect example of that
